Iwobi expected to start against Palace

 
   Super Eagles and Arsenal forward Alex Iwobi is expected to be named in the starting eleven as the London club host city rivals Crystal Palace at the Emirates this afternoon.



   Iwobi who has impressed since his elevation to the senior team by manager Arsene Wenger towards the end of last season will be hoping to continue his commendable rise among elite players of the English Premier League.

   The Nigerian returned to the side against Manchester City after he was dropped for teammate Alex Oxlade Chamberlain in the three previous fixtures due to a drop in performance.

Meanwhile, Arsenal manager Arsene Wenger has revealed the reason why Iwobi was not allowed to go on loan for more experience before becoming a mainstay in the Arsenal team was due to his maturity.

The Frenchman who handed the Nigeria international his first team debut in 2015 said the ‘speed’ of ‘maturity’ was key to making such decision.

“Everybody’s career is different – the maturing phase is different for everyone,” Wenger told Arsenal Magazine.

“Some stand still and then suddenly have an acceleration in the speed of their maturity which allows them to get straight into the first team.

“Some take advantage of situations where players are injured. You give them a chance and they don’t need to go through the loan step because they have been given an acceleration to the first team.

“Some are not completely ready so they need to go to another club where they can acquire that maturity.

“Everybody is different but, for 90 per cent of the players, the loan phase is an important one.”
